Microscopic algae in the oceans contribute to life on Earth by:

AEating other organisms
BForming clouds
CReleasing most of the oxygen we breathe
DReleasing toxic gases
Answer & Solution
Correct answer: C. Releasing most of the oxygen we breathe
Marine phytoplankton (microscopic algae) produce roughly 50-80% of the oxygen on Earth through photosynthesis. So the oxygen in EVERY breath you take comes more from the ocean's microbes than from forests. They are the foundation of the marine food chain and key climate regulators.
